INTERFACE, by apidays 2021 - It’s APIs all the way down
June 30, July 1 & 2, 2021
Keeping the link between legacy and new: from software factories to software re-factories
Vince Padua, Executive Vice President - CTO at Axway
INTERFACE, by apidays - Keeping the link between legacy and new by Vince Padua, Axway
1. axway.com 1
Keeping the link between legacy
and new: ecosystem vs
wilderness
API Days 2021
Vince Padua
Chief Technology and Innovation Officer
Axway
2. axway.com 2
Wilderness:
noun
an uncultivated, uninhabited, and inhospitable region.
a neglected or abandoned area of a garden or town
a position of disfavor, especially in a political context
3. axway.com 3
Ecosystem:
noun
a biological community of interacting organisms and
their physical environment.
(in general use) a complex network or interconnected
system.
15. axway.com 15
Discovers APIs that have been
deployed in the dataplane.
• Published to asset catalog and
optionally to API Catalog
• In Mesh discovers microservices
Discovery Agent
Following information sent to
Control plane:
• OpenAPI Specification
• WSDL
• Services and ports deployed with the
Mesh
Filtering available to decide what
API and service to send
Receives subscription provisioning
events from Central
Role Security
16. axway.com 16
Sends traffic summary of discovered
APIs from dataplane to control
plane
Central provides:
• API Reports
• API Trends
• API Traffic Spans
• Application trends
Traceability Agent
What is sent to Control plane
• Usage metrics
• Transaction summary
• Transaction details
• HTTP status + URI
• HTTP Headers
Redaction options
• URI Path
• Query Params
• Headers
Role Security
17. axway.com 17
Manage your ecosystem with Amplify
Centralized control for your environments
Federated Data Planes
Amplify Management Plane
Discovery / Traceability / Policy
Dev Portal
Organizations
& Users
Subscriptions
CLI Identity & Access
Infrastructure
Ecosystems Policies
Unified Catalog Environments Analytics
Integration
Builder
Streams AWS API Gateway Azure API
Gateway
Service Mesh Code Repositories
API Gateway API Builder
Amplify Third Party
Other
Gateways
Layer7 API
Gateway
Agent / CLI / API / SDK
18. axway.com 18
Providers
Publish ready-to-use integrations
Consumers
Discover, reuse, adopt,
publish
Amplify Catalog
Productize and share the asset in the marketplace for centralized
discovery and collaboration
Automated
- A single control plane to manage all environments in your ecosystem providing visibility and traceability of transaction flows
- A Unified Catalog with a consistent experience for finding and consuming assets across all vendor gateways
- Automation that manages and maintains the integrity of the catalog removing the time-consuming manual intervention
- A secure open event-based platform enabling you to automate processes and integrate with existing processes
A mature, flexible Enterprise Edge Gateway
Transition Statement: Our roadmap is targeted at continuing to elevate these key capabilities for our customers
Lets go back to the catalog which caters to both providers and consumers of the integration assets, which can range from APIs, Events, managed file transfer flows to custom assets.
key Amplify Catalog or marketplace capabilities include:
Event-driven subscriptions. Each environment can have customizable subscription flows.
Customized documentation via markdown.
Selective sharing of integration assets with teams and users.
Tagging and categorization and searching and filtering.
Management of the apps that consume the APIs or other integration assets.
Measuring the popularity of an asset by views, subscriptions, and transactions.
The key here is automation to maintain the integrity of the catalog